IV. Her friend and driver, who was also intoxicated, was arrested

Natalia Borbina’s friend and driver, a 32-year-old Ukrainian woman, was arrested following the fatal accident. She was charged with driving under the influence of alcohol and exceeding the speed limit. The combination of intoxication and reckless driving proved to be a deadly mix, resulting in the tragic loss of Borbina’s life.

V. The cost of repatriating Borbina’s body was high, leaving her family struggling to cover it

The tragic accident that claimed Natalia Borbina’s life left her family not only grieving her loss but also facing a significant financial burden. The cost of repatriating her body from the Dominican Republic to Russia amounted to a staggering €15,000, leaving her loved ones struggling to cover the expenses.

Borbina’s family, already reeling from the emotional toll of her untimely death, now had to grapple with the added stress of arranging and paying for her repatriation. The high cost of the process, coupled with the unexpected nature of her passing, left them in a dire financial situation.
